Italian Cities Consider Tax and Fine Write-Offs
Several Italian cities, including Turin, Palermo, Genoa, Rome, Naples, and Bari, are moving towards allowing write-offs for Imu, Tari, and fines, while others like Milan, Bologna, and Florence have rejected the measure, navigating national and local regulations.
